RTAEval: A framework for evaluating runtime assurance logic

06/05/2023
by   Kristina Miller, et al.
0

Runtime assurance (RTA) addresses the problem of keeping an autonomous system safe while using an untrusted (or experimental) controller. This can be done via logic that explicitly switches between the untrusted controller and a safety controller, or logic that filters the input provided by the untrusted controller. While several tools implement specific instances of RTAs, there is currently no framework for evaluating different approaches. Given the importance of the RTA problem in building safe autonomous systems, an evaluation tool is needed. In this paper, we present the RTAEval framework as a low code framework that can be used to quickly evaluate different RTA logics for different types of agents in a variety of scenarios. RTAEval is designed to quickly create scenarios, run different RTA logics, and collect data that can be used to evaluate and visualize performance. In this paper, we describe different components of RTAEval and show how it can be used to create and evaluate scenarios involving multiple aircraft models.

READ FULL TEXT
research
08/23/2018

SOTER: Programming Safe Robotics System using Runtime Assurance

Autonomous robots increasingly depend on third-party off-the-shelf compo...
research
12/12/2022

Verifiably Safe Reinforcement Learning with Probabilistic Guarantees via Temporal Logic

Reinforcement Learning (RL) can solve complex tasks but does not intrins...
research
09/28/2021

Runtime Safety Assurance for Learning-enabled Control of Autonomous Driving Vehicles

Providing safety guarantees for Autonomous Vehicle (AV) systems with mac...
research
12/07/2022

Experimental Validation of a Safe Controller Integration Scheme for Connected Automated Trucks

Accomplishing safe and efficient driving is one of the predominant chall...
research
03/29/2021

Certified Control: An Architecture for Verifiable Safety of Autonomous Vehicles

Widespread adoption of autonomous cars will require greater confidence i...
research
11/15/2019

Safe Interactive Model-Based Learning

Control applications present hard operational constraints. A violation o...
research
08/25/2013

Dynamic Reasoning Systems

A dynamic reasoning system (DRS) is an adaptation of a conventional for...

Please sign up or login with your details

Forgot password? Click here to reset